Wheel of Fortune Contestant’s Big Bonus Round Win Sparks Intense Viewer Debate

A recent episode of Wheel of Fortune put contestant Steve Knapp, a driver’s education teacher from Hampshire, Illinois, in the spotlight after his Bonus Round victory became a talking point among viewers. Knapp, who teaches at Larkin High School in Elgin, appeared on the episode that aired Tuesday, January 20, 2026, and walked away with $65,800 in cash and prizes. (Daily Herald)

The game did not begin smoothly for Knapp. Another contestant won the first three puzzles, while Knapp dealt with early setbacks, including a “Lose a Turn” and a failed mystery wedge gamble. But he eventually found his rhythm and solved the “Before & After” puzzle “Words of Wisdom Tooth,” earning $2,750 and giving himself a chance to build momentum. (Daily Herald)

His comeback continued in the Prize Puzzle round, where he solved “Luxurious Getaway” and won a trip to Punta Cana in the Dominican Republic worth $11,500. After another successful solve later in the game, he entered the Bonus Round with $20,400 and selected the category “What Are You Doing?” (Daily Herald)

In the Bonus Round, Knapp was given the standard letters R, S, T, L, N, and E before choosing G, C, M, and A as his additional letters. Those choices revealed enough of the puzzle for him to work out the answer: “Giving an autograph.” Within seconds, he solved it correctly and won a Nissan Z Sport valued at $45,400, bringing his final total to $65,800. The celebration on stage moved forward as host Ryan Seacrest confirmed the win, while Vanna White stood beside the puzzle board. Knapp’s wife and friend joined the moment, and the red Nissan Z became the highlight of the episode. For Knapp, the win was especially memorable because he had watched and played Wheel of Fortune for much of his life, first with his family growing up and later with his wife and children. After the broadcast, however, the moment sparked debate online. Some viewers replayed the Bonus Round and questioned whether Knapp’s pronunciation of the answer sounded clear enough, while others defended the ruling and said he had plainly solved the puzzle. Despite the social media discussion, the result stood as aired, and Knapp remained the official winner of the car, the Punta Cana vacation, and the rest of his prize total.
